Block 659759

d23fa867b34fd87f58117c69c940267873f27dade9f81f8e892945ec1250bb4c
Transactions1
Height659759
Confirmations4578136
TimestampThu, 09 Apr 2015 19:04:45 UTC
Size (bytes)239
Version2
Merkle Roote18c6e31f59b630f587e1510e6f1942956fa5db39b93b853114ffb4cb265fe9d
Nonce241117
Bits1c5efa68
Difficulty2.695315662910748

Transactions

No Inputs (Newly Generated Coins)
Fee: 0 FTC
4578136 Confirmations80 FTC